Anoka
County in Minnesota

| Name | Status | Population Census 1990-04-01 | Population Census 2000-04-01 | Population Census 2010-04-01 | Population Census 2020-04-01 | Population Estimate 2024-07-01 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Anoka | County | 243,641 | 298,084 | 330,844 | 363,894 | 376,840 | |
| Andover | City | 15,197 | 26,595 | 30,588 | 32,598 | 33,426 | → |
| Anoka | City | 17,183 | 18,026 | 17,149 | 17,915 | 18,068 | → |
| Bethel | City | 384 | 411 | 494 | 474 | 480 | → |
| Blaine | City | 38,859 | 45,027 | 57,179 | 70,216 | 75,172 | → |
| Centerville | City | 1,658 | 3,178 | 3,789 | 3,898 | 3,956 | → |
| Circle Pines | City | 4,721 | 4,647 | 4,912 | 5,028 | 4,944 | → |
| Columbia Heights | City | 18,992 | 18,548 | 19,480 | 21,963 | 22,358 | → |
| Columbus | City | 3,690 | 3,938 | 3,911 | 4,155 | 4,307 | → |
| Coon Rapids | City | 52,977 | 61,625 | 61,485 | 63,636 | 63,807 | → |
| East Bethel | City | 8,046 | 10,977 | 11,591 | 11,784 | 12,288 | → |
| Fridley | City | 28,355 | 27,446 | 27,222 | 29,580 | 30,679 | → |
| Ham Lake | City | 8,983 | 12,716 | 15,296 | 16,471 | 16,905 | → |
| Hilltop | City | 749 | 755 | 744 | 955 | 956 | → |
| Lexington | City | 2,283 | 2,149 | 2,057 | 2,257 | 3,062 | → |
| Lino Lakes | City | 8,736 | 16,839 | 20,219 | 21,410 | 22,774 | → |
| Linwood | Township | 3,592 | 4,666 | 5,123 | 5,336 | 5,357 | → |
| Nowthen | City | 2,401 | 3,556 | 4,442 | 4,534 | 4,565 | → |
| Oak Grove | City | 5,476 | 6,892 | 8,046 | 8,926 | 9,327 | → |
| Ramsey | City | 12,369 | 18,587 | 23,683 | 27,636 | 28,999 | → |
| Spring Lake Park (part) | City | 6,429 | 6,672 | 6,234 | 6,982 | 6,887 | → |
| St. Francis | City | 2,474 | 4,914 | 7,214 | 8,140 | 8,523 | → |
| Minnesota | State | 4,375,099 | 4,919,479 | 5,303,925 | 5,706,692 | 5,793,151 |
Source: U.S. Census Bureau.
Explanation: Latest available rebased population figures are used. In case of significant changes, they were recalculated by using census block data.
Further information about the population structure:
| Gender (C 2020) | |
|---|---|
| Males | 181,310 |
| Females | 182,577 |
| Age Groups (C 2020) | |
|---|---|
| 0-17 years | 88,133 |
| 18-64 years | 223,718 |
| 65+ years | 52,036 |
| Age Distribution (C 2020) | |
|---|---|
| 80+ years | 10,384 |
| 70-79 years | 23,396 |
| 60-69 years | 42,511 |
| 50-59 years | 51,863 |
| 40-49 years | 46,545 |
| 30-39 years | 50,872 |
| 20-29 years | 41,404 |
| 10-19 years | 50,097 |
| 0-9 years | 46,815 |
| Urbanization (C 2020) | |
|---|---|
| Rural | 57,867 |
| Urban | 306,020 |
| »Race« (C 2020) | |
|---|---|
| White | 280,171 |
| Black/African American | 28,657 |
| Indigenous | 2,531 |
| Asian | 19,257 |
| Pacific Islander | 105 |
| Some other | 9,597 |
| 2 or more | 23,569 |
| Ethnicity (C 2020) | |
|---|---|
| Hispanic or Latino | 19,506 |
| Other | 344,381 |
